The book delves into the kingdoms formation, military organization, and lasting impact, highlighting Shakas innovative strategies such as the "bull horn formation" and the introduction of the "iklwa," a short stabbing spear. Shakas reforms reshaped Zulu society, allowing them to conquer and absorb neighboring territories. The book examines Shakas military revolution, the socio-political structures underpinning the Zulu kingdom, and the consequences of Zulu expansion, including the Mfecane, a period of widespread warfare and displacement. It presents a nuanced portrait of Shaka, moving beyond simplistic narratives to analyze his internal kingdom dynamics and consider different social groups perspectives.
